Chronicles of Kozhikode

Kozhikode (Calicut) rose to prominence as a major spice-trading port from the 13th century, drawing Arab, Chinese, and later European merchants. Vasco da Gama landed here in 1498, marking the start of direct European-India sea trade. The city’s architecture ranges from old wooden warehouses and mosques along the Beypore river to colonial-era buildings in the city centre. Today, it’s a lively commercial hub known for its vibrant street food culture, especially Malabar biryani and banana chips, and remains a key centre for the spice and timber trades.

Best Time to Visit

Full Kozhikode guide →

Best months

November to February - cool, dry weather (24-30°C) and calm seas, ideal for exploring the beach and backwaters; crowds are moderate.

Peak / festival surge

December to January is peak season, driven by Christmas/New Year holidays and pleasant weather; hotel prices jump 30-40% and advance booking is essential.

Budget shoulder season

October and March offer discounted rates (20-30% off peak), still-good weather, fewer tourists, and easier access to local sights.

Weather & packing

July is monsoon season in Kozhikode, with heavy downpours and 85-90% humidity — expect rain every day. Pack a lightweight waterproof jacket, sturdy water-resistant shoes, and a small umbrella; avoid cotton jeans that stay wet.

Money & Currency

Get a travel card →
💵
Local currency

Indian Rupee, INR

🏦
Where to exchange

Use bank ATMs for best rates; avoid currency exchange booths at airports and tourist areas which give poor rates.

💳
Cards & contactless

Cards accepted in most hotels, mid-range restaurants and larger shops; smaller eateries and markets prefer cash.

🪙
Tipping etiquette

Restaurants: 10% if no service charge added. Taxis: round up fare. Hotel staff: 50-100 INR for baggage help.

Eat, Shop & Travel on a Budget

Cheap car hire →
Cheap coffee

Filter coffee at local tea stalls costs about 20-30 INR.

🥪
Best-value lunch

A thali (rice, curries, papad) at a basic eatery costs around 100-150 INR.

🍝
Affordable dinner

A main course like chicken curry with parotta or rice at a local restaurant is roughly 120-180 INR.

🌮
Street food & cheap eats

Head to the beach area or Mananchira Square for cheap eats like biryani, kuttanadan porotta, and fried seafood.

🛒
Budget groceries

Common supermarket chains include Lulu Hypermarket and Nesto.

👕
Affordable clothes

SM Street (S. M. Street) is the main budget shopping area for clothes and textiles.

🎫
Cheapest way around

Local buses cost 10-30 INR per ride; autorickshaws are metered. From Calicut International Airport (CCJ), take a KSRTC bus to city centre for about 150 INR.

💡
Money-saving tips

Eat where locals queue; drink tap water only if boiled/filtered; haggle politely at markets for clothes and souvenirs.
